7.1 Mass Unit Conversion
Purpose: Configure the weight unit and accuracy of the weight value.
Not all units can be selected on balances used for legal metrology.
The user can only switch between metric units (milligram, gram, kilogram).
t To switch to another unit, select the Unit button on the weighing display.

y The Unit / Accuracy menu appears.
The left list contains the available units. The currently selected unit is marked
(e. g., g). The most recently selected units automatically appear at the top of the
list. Units which are rarely or never used are shown further down the list.
The right list contains the display accuracy options. The currently selected setting
is marked (e. g., All digits on).
t Select the unit in which the weight result is displayed (e. g., g, kg, ct, lb).
t Select the display accuracy (e. g., All digits on or Last digit off).
The display accuracy can be individually assigned to each unit.
t Select l to confirm.
y The weighing display appears with the changed settings.
This setting remains until the selection is changed.
